news 2026/5/1 8:58:43

实战指南:用Prometheus深度监控Arkime性能的5大技巧

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
实战指南:用Prometheus深度监控Arkime性能的5大技巧

Arkime作为业界领先的开源全流量捕获分析平台,在处理海量网络数据时面临着严峻的性能挑战。本文将为您介绍如何通过Prometheus监控系统构建Arkime的全方位性能监控体系,让您的流量分析平台始终保持最佳运行状态。

【免费下载链接】arkimeArkime is an open source, large scale, full packet capturing, indexing, and database system.项目地址: https://gitcode.com/gh_mirrors/ar/arkime

技巧一:构建Arkime监控指标体系

Arkime的核心监控指标包括会话处理量、数据包吞吐率、内存使用效率等关键维度。通过精准监控这些指标,您能够实时掌握系统运行状况,及时发现潜在的性能瓶颈。

关键性能指标解析

  • 会话总数监控:追踪arkime_sessions_total指标,了解系统负载情况
  • 数据包处理效率:通过arkime_packets_processed观察系统处理能力
  • 资源使用情况:监控arkime_memory_usage_bytes等资源指标

技巧二:Prometheus集成配置实战

集成Prometheus监控系统需要从基础配置入手,逐步构建完整的监控链路。

配置步骤详解

  1. 启用Arkime监控端点,在配置文件中设置监控端口
  2. 配置Prometheus抓取目标,确保数据采集正常
  3. 验证监控数据流,确认指标传输畅通

技巧三:内存与存储优化策略

内存管理和磁盘空间优化是确保Arkime长期稳定运行的关键。

内存优化技巧

  • 合理配置会话超时参数,避免内存过度占用
  • 启用数据包去重功能,减少冗余数据处理
  • 定期监控内存泄漏,及时发现异常增长

技巧四:性能瓶颈快速诊断

当系统出现性能问题时,通过监控数据快速定位瓶颈所在。

常见问题诊断

  • 数据包丢失率异常:检查网络带宽和捕获节点配置
  • 查询响应时间延长:优化索引结构和查询策略
  • 索引构建速度下降:调整Elasticsearch集群参数

技巧五:监控告警与自动化运维

构建完善的监控告警体系,实现从被动监控到主动运维的转变。

告警配置要点

  • 设置合理的阈值区间,避免误报和漏报
  • 配置多级告警策略,确保重要问题及时响应
  • 建立自动化处理流程,提升运维效率

实战案例:大规模部署的性能监控

在实际的大规模部署环境中,Arkime监控系统需要应对更高的性能要求。通过合理的监控配置和优化策略,我们成功将系统稳定性提升了30%,同时降低了运维成本。

成功经验分享

  • 采用分层监控架构,分散监控压力
  • 实施数据采样策略,平衡监控精度与性能开销
  • 建立性能基线,为容量规划提供数据支持

持续优化与最佳实践

Arkime性能监控是一个持续优化的过程,需要根据实际运行情况不断调整和完善监控策略。

长期维护建议

  • 定期审查监控指标,确保覆盖所有关键性能维度
  • 建立性能趋势分析,为资源需求提供参考
  • 定期更新监控配置,适应系统架构变化

通过本文介绍的五大技巧,您将能够构建一个高效、可靠的Arkime性能监控体系。记住,优秀的监控系统不仅能够发现问题,更能够预防问题,让您的网络安全监控平台始终保持在最佳性能状态。

【免费下载链接】arkimeArkime is an open source, large scale, full packet capturing, indexing, and database system.项目地址: https://gitcode.com/gh_mirrors/ar/arkime

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 8:33:44

ZLMediaKit Windows服务化:让媒体服务器告别手动启动时代

ZLMediaKit Windows服务化:让媒体服务器告别手动启动时代 【免费下载链接】ZLMediaKit 基于C11的WebRTC/RTSP/RTMP/HTTP/HLS/HTTP-FLV/WebSocket-FLV/HTTP-TS/HTTP-fMP4/WebSocket-TS/WebSocket-fMP4/GB28181/SRT服务器和客户端框架。 项目地址: https://gitcode.…

作者头像 李华
网站建设 2026/5/1 6:50:22

Admin.NET通用权限开发框架终极指南:10分钟搭建企业级权限系统

Admin.NET通用权限开发框架终极指南:10分钟搭建企业级权限系统 【免费下载链接】Admin.NET 🔥基于 .NET 6/8 (Furion/SqlSugar) 实现的通用权限开发框架,前端采用 Vue3/Element-plus,代码简洁、易扩展。整合最新技术,模…

作者头像 李华
网站建设 2026/5/1 8:19:03

系统可观测性实战指南:从零到一的完整搭建手册

系统可观测性实战指南:从零到一的完整搭建手册 【免费下载链接】system-design Learn how to design systems at scale and prepare for system design interviews 项目地址: https://gitcode.com/GitHub_Trending/sy/system-design 系统可观测性已成为现代软…

作者头像 李华
网站建设 2026/4/3 15:49:16

37、字符串与数字操作全解析

字符串与数字操作全解析 计算机程序的核心是处理数据。在很多编程问题中,需要使用如字符串和数字这样的小数据单元来解决。本文将介绍一些用于操作字符串和数字的 shell 特性。 1. 参数扩展 参数扩展在脚本编写中十分有用。虽然之前有提及,但未详细介绍。 1.1 基本参数 …

作者头像 李华
网站建设 2026/4/30 8:40:48

Langchain-Chatchat OCR功能集成教程

Langchain-Chatchat OCR功能集成教程 在企业知识管理的实践中,一个常见的困境是:大量关键文档——如历史合同、扫描档案、手写记录或图像型PDF——无法被现有问答系统直接读取。这些“视觉文本”像一座座孤岛,即便内容重要,却因格…

作者头像 李华
网站建设 2026/4/29 7:23:01

GitHub高星项目Kotaemon部署踩坑记录:常见错误与解决方案汇总

GitHub高星项目Kotaemon部署踩坑记录:常见错误与解决方案汇总 在当前大语言模型(LLM)快速演进的背景下,越来越多企业试图构建具备真实业务能力的智能对话系统。然而,从“能说话”到“可上线”,中间隔着的不…

作者头像 李华